  1. Random "soft" system crash when quitting games


    Every time i quit a game, i get a soft system crash during which all apps freeze and the power/restart remains unresponsive. The only way to restart is to manually shut down the PC. The time it takes to crash after closing a game varies, but often shows GPU usage at -1%. I haven't encountered the crash without exiting a game. I have tried SFC scan, which game up short, turning on and off UEFI option in bios and tried making a new user on my PC, but the problem still persists.CPU: AMD Ryzen 7 3700XGPU: Nvidia RTX 2060 superMotherboard: MSI MAG B550M MORTAR WIFI MS-7C94Operating System: Window

    Hello,

    Please, complete your System Specs so we may better help you. I didn't see a PSU listed there.

    A software conflict is also a possible cause of the random crash you're experiencing when playing games. To determine if an installed program is causing the crashes, I suggest performing a clean boot.

    Be sure to check you're running the newer GPU driver, and your Graphics card settings are correct.

    Check Device Manager for driver conflicts.
